Bioavailabilities
Part of speech: noun
Definitions
- The extent to which a substance is absorbed and enters circulation within a living organism
- The measure of how effectively a nutrient or medication reaches its target site in the body after administration
- The rate and degree to which a compound becomes available for use or storage in biological systems
Etymology: The term "bioavailability" is rooted in the scientific domain, particularly in pharmacology and nutrition, where it refers to the degree and rate at which an active ingredient or active moiety is absorbed and becomes available at the site of action. When we examine its construction, it is formed from the prefix "bio-", which comes from the Greek word "bios," meaning "life," and the Latin "availability," derived from "available," which itself comes from the Latin "advalere," meaning "to be of worth" or "to be strong." The combination of these elements captures the essence of how substances interact with biological systems. The earliest recorded use of "bioavailability" can be traced back to the mid-20th century, around the 1960s, as scientific research began to focus more on the efficacy of drugs and nutrients. As studies advanced, understanding how much of a substance enters systemic circulation and reaches its intended target became crucial for evaluating its effectiveness. This term emerged in tandem with the growing field of pharmacokinetics, which studies how drugs move through the body, highlighting the intricate relationship between dosage, absorption, and therapeutic outcomes. As the word developed, it signified not only the measurable aspects of drug absorption but also encompassed greater implications for health and nutrition. For instance, the bioavailability of vitamins and minerals in food can vary widely based on factors such as food preparation, the presence of other nutrients, and individual metabolic differences. This shift toward a broader application reflects a growing awareness of the complexity of nutrient interactions and the importance of personalized health approaches.
